Olathe, Kansas Bars & Nightlife: Working Capital Financing

Working Capital financing provides funds for Olathe bars and nightlife venues to manage payroll, cover inventory costs, and navigate slower revenue periods. This program offers amounts from 10,000 to 500,000, with repayment terms from 3 to 18 months. Funding typically occurs within 1 to 3 business days after application submission, ensuring quick access to capital for immediate operational needs.

Efficient Access to Working Capital

Foody Finance connects Olathe bars and nightlife venues with independent funding partners offering Working Capital. The process begins with a free specialist review, which involves no credit application and no hard credit pull. This initial step helps determine eligibility and suitability for the program based on your business's specific needs and basic financial facts.

After the initial review, a program-specific application is completed. Funding partners then present written offers directly to the operator. This transparent approach ensures you receive all terms and disclosures directly from the funding source, allowing you to choose the offer that best fits your business or walk away without obligation. Foody Finance receives compensation from the funding partner only after successful funding, never from the operator directly.

Amounts, terms, and funding times are estimates based on programs commonly available in food service. Actual terms vary by program, lender underwriting, time in business, revenue, and credit profile. Nothing here is an offer of credit or a guarantee of approval.

Common questions

What is Working Capital financing for Olathe bars?

Working Capital provides Olathe bars, taprooms, cocktail lounges, and music venues with funds to cover daily operational expenses, including payroll, inventory, and managing cash flow during slower periods. It helps maintain liquidity for essential business functions.

How much Working Capital can an Olathe bar access?

Olathe bars and nightlife venues can access Working Capital amounts ranging from 10,000 to 500,000. The specific amount depends on the business's financial profile and the funding partner's assessment.

What are the repayment terms for Working Capital in Olathe?

Working Capital for Olathe bars typically has repayment terms ranging from 3 to 18 months. Payments are structured as fixed daily, weekly, or monthly installments, providing clear budgeting for your establishment.

How quickly can an Olathe bar get Working Capital?

After submitting the necessary documents, Working Capital for Olathe bars can be funded quickly, typically within 1 to 3 business days. This speed is beneficial for addressing urgent financial needs.

What documents are needed for Working Capital for Olathe bars?

To apply for Working Capital, Olathe bars need to provide an application and 3 to 6 months of bank statements. These documents help funding partners assess the business's financial health and eligibility.

Does Foody Finance charge fees for Working Capital referrals in Olathe, Kansas?

No, Foody Finance does not charge Olathe operators any fees for Working Capital referrals. In Kansas, funding partners pay us a referral fee if an inquiry results in funding. You pay nothing.
